I am new to editing templates, but I would like to add the moods to the postbit under the post count maybe? If I am editing the postbit legacy, where do I enter the code?

I suppose this is probably more of an issue of me learning coding in which case, can someone recommend a good place to go for learning that?

Thanks!

In template "postbit_legacy" find:

Code:

<div>
$vbphrase[posts]: $post[posts]
</div>

And underneath it add:

Code:

$vmoods_postbit
Should do it.

Hello,

after 3 days searching, i solve the problem with vMoods aka Mood Manager and Who Is OnLine Page.

if you are using vBSEO and Rewrite Rules open forumroot/.htaccess

Find
Code:

R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!/(admincp|modcp|clientscript|cpstyles|images)/
Replace With
Code:

R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!/(admincp|modcp|clientscript|cpstyles|images|vmoods)/
